Bárbara Muschietti (Spanish: [musˈkjeti])[1]is an Argentine film producer and screenwriter, best known for producing the 2013 horror film Mama and the 2017 adaptation of Stephen King's It, which were both directed by her brother, Andy Muschietti.[2]

Personal life

She is of Italian descent.
